On 11/11/2022 Rossman & Co. sent a collection letter which alleged a debt of $812.38 was owed to "*** ***********. This letter stated that if the debt was disputed Rossman would obtain written verification of the debt (as required by federal law). In the meantime, again pursuant to federal law, all collection efforts were required to cease. The debt was disputed in a 11/28/2022 letter to Rossman, which letter also demanded additional information concerning the alleged debt. Our letter to Rossman was completely ignored. Then, on April 12 of 2023, in violation of federal law, we were notified that the disputed debt would be collected from our 2022 Ohio income tax refund, and on May 10, 2023 the debt was collected out of our tax refund. Rossman has never fully responded to my 11/28/2022 letter demanding, as is my right under federal law, documents supporting the alleged debt. My complaint is that Rossman & Co. has been in violation of federal law in its failure to supply the documentation I had requested, and in conversations with them has alleged that they "cannot fix anything" and that they would do nothing to purge their unlawful collection of a disputed debt.Business response
